Q: Is 2,131,306 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 2,131,306 is a composite number.

Why is 2,131,306 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 2,131,306 can be evenly divided by 1 2 19 38 56,087 112,174 1,065,653 and 2,131,306, with no remainder.

Since 2,131,306 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,131,306, it is a composite number.
